Rapid identification of medically important Candida isolates using high resolution melting analysis

Quick identification of Candida species is crucial due to rising non-albicans infections. Real-time PCR with high-resolution melting analysis (HRMA) effectively distinguishes many medically important Candida species, aiding clinical diagnostics.
Area of Science:
- Clinical Microbiology
- Molecular Diagnostics
- Mycology
Background:
- Increasing prevalence of non-albicans Candida infections necessitates rapid and accurate species identification.
- Varied antifungal susceptibility patterns among Candida species complicate treatment decisions.
- Current diagnostic methods may lack the speed and specificity required for timely clinical intervention.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op and evaluate a real-time PCR coupled with high-resolution melting analysis (HRMA) for identifying medically important Candida species.
- To assess the diagnostic performance of HRMA compared to phenotypic methods and ITS2 sequencing.
- To establish HRMA as a reliable tool for clinical Candida species identification.
Main Methods:
- Development of a real-time PCR assay targeting Candida species.
- Application of high-resolution melting analysis (HRMA) for post-PCR analysis.
- Validation using 25 reference strains and 143 clinical isolates, with ITS2 sequencing for ambiguous results.
Main Results:
- HRMA successfully distinguished 23 out of 27 Candida species tested.
- Four species were resolved into two pairs based on melting curve characteristics.
- The method demonstrated high accuracy when validated against clinical isolates and reference strains.
Conclusions:
- Real-time PCR with HRMA is a simple, rapid, and cost-effective method for identifying a broad range of clinically significant Candida species.
- HRMA can serve as a valuable complementary tool to existing diagnostic approaches, including biochemical kits.
- This molecular technique enhances the ability to manage Candida infections effectively by providing timely and accurate species identification.
